Difference Between Static Stability and Dynamic Stability
Static Stability vs Dynamic Stability Generally the stability of an aircraft is defined as the aircraft’s ability to sustain a specific, prescribed flight condition. The concept of stability is closely related to the equilibrium of the aircraft. If the net forces and moments exerted on the aircraft is zero, the aircraft is in equilibrium, […]

Difference Between Subsonic and Supersonic
Subsonic vs Supersonic The velocity of the air flow plays a critical role in determining the characteristic of air flow. Air flowing at low speeds can be considered as a viscous fluid with incompressible properties, like water. When the velocity of the air flow increases, the properties related to the compressibility change significantly resulting […]
